+/* __intN support. */
+#define INT_N(M,PREC) \
+ make_int_n (#M, PREC, __FILE__, __LINE__)
+static void ATTRIBUTE_UNUSED
+make_int_n (const char *m, int bitsize,
+ const char *file, unsigned int line)
+{
+ struct mode_data *component = find_mode (m);
+ if (!component)
+ {
+ error ("%s:%d: no mode \"%s\"", file, line, m);
+ return;
+ }
+ if (component->cl != MODE_INT
+ && component->cl != MODE_PARTIAL_INT)
+ {
+ error ("%s:%d: mode \"%s\" is not class INT or PARTIAL_INT", file, line, m);
+ return;
+ }
+ if (component->int_n != 0)
+ {
+ error ("%s:%d: mode \"%s\" already has an intN", file, line, m);
+ return;
+ }
+
+ component->int_n = bitsize;
+}

+/* Emit __intN for all modes. */
+
+static void
+emit_mode_int_n (void)
+{
+ int c;
+ struct mode_data *m;
+ struct mode_data **mode_sort;
+ int n_modes = 0;
+ int i, j;
+
+ print_decl ("int_n_data_t", "int_n_data", "");
+
+ n_modes = 0;
+ for_all_modes (c, m)
+ if (m->int_n)
+ n_modes ++;
+ mode_sort = XALLOCAVEC (struct mode_data *, n_modes);
+
+ n_modes = 0;
+ for_all_modes (c, m)
+ if (m->int_n)
+ mode_sort[n_modes++] = m;
+
+ /* Yes, this is a bubblesort, but there are at most four (and
+ usually only 1-2) entries to sort. */
+ for (i = 0; i<n_modes - 1; i++)
+ for (j = i + 1; j < n_modes; j++)
+ if (mode_sort[i]->int_n > mode_sort[j]->int_n)
+ {
+ m = mode_sort[i];
+ mode_sort[i] = mode_sort[j];
+ mode_sort[j] = m;
+ }
+
+ for (i = 0; i < n_modes; i ++)
+ {
+ m = mode_sort[i];
+ printf(" {\n");
+ tagged_printf ("%u", m->int_n, m->name);
+ printf ("%smode,", m->name);
+ printf(" },\n");
+ }
+
+ print_closer ();
+}
